Food Science and Technology is a multidisciplinary field that combines science, engineering, and technology to ensure the safety, quality, functionality, and sustainability of food systems from farm to fork.
Food science and technology courses allow students to gain an understanding of food processing, preservation, product development, food analysis, marketing and innovation in future food products.
With the rapid expansion of the global and Indian food sectors, a degree in
Food Science and Technology provides access to a wide range of rewarding and impactful careers-
Career in Food Science and Technology course
- Research and development(R&D) Scientist – Develop new food products, formulations, and processes for taste, nutrition, and shelf life.
- Food Process Engineer – Develop and optimize food manufacturing systems for automation, efficiency, safety, and scalability.
- Food Quality Assurance Officer – Ensure product quality and compliance with food safety standards like HACCP, ISO, FSSAI.
- Food Safety Specialist – Identify and manage biological, chemical, and physical hazards. Additional, monitor hygiene, conduct audits, and manage food safety risks in processing plants.
- Packaging Technologist – Design and develop sustainable, smart, and intelligent food packaging solutions.
- Food Regulatory Affairs Officer – Ensure adherence to national and international food regulations, labelling standards, and certification protocols. Coordinate with food safety authorities and manage compliance across diverse market requirements.
- Academic/Researcher – Conduct research or teach in universities, CSIR labs, ICAR, or international institutes.
- Food Entrepreneur – Launch startups in healthy snacks, plant-based foods, or food waste valorization.
- Sensory Analyst – Analyze consumer preferences and sensory attributes to guide product development.
- Food Microbiologist – Investigate spoilage and pathogens to ensure microbial safety of food products.
- Food Inspector – Work with government bodies like FSSAI to inspect and certify food facilities.
- Technical Sales/Support – Provide technical guidance on food ingredients, machinery, or software to clients.
- Food Supply Chain Manager – Manage food sourcing, storage, logistics, and cold chain efficiency.
- International Consultant – Advise on global food systems, safety protocols, and sustainable food innovation.
